Title:
BUILDING MODULE JOINT STRUCTURE ENABLING COUPLING WITHOUT DAMAGING INTERIOR/EXTERIOR MATERIAL, MODULAR BUILDING USING SAME AND METHOD FOR MANUFACTURING MODULAR BUILDING

Abstract:
The present invention relates to a modular building joint structure enabling coupling without damaging interior/exterior material, a modular building formed using same and a method for manufacturing the modular building. The joint structure comprises: a connection plate disposed on top of a horizontally adjacent column and beam of a unit module; and a shear key insertedly fixed in the connection plate so as to support columns adjacent to the unit module on the top and bottom of the unit module, wherein the connection plate has formed therein a wire insertion port where a wire is inserted, and a shear key insertion port enabling the shear key to be insertedly coupled, and the shear key is shaped as a rod having a screw thread formed on the bottom end part thereof, and has a sharp top end part. The modular building of the present invention is a modular building formed by, using connection plates, assembling, in the up, down, left and right directions, unit modules having columns, floor beams and ceiling beams, wherein a shear force horizontally acting on the unit modules is damped by a prestress force for prestressing by means of shear keys installed in the connection plates and wires passing through the connection plates and columns. The method for manufacturing the modular building is a method for manufacturing the modular building by assembling a plurality of unit modules, the method comprising the steps of: manufacturing unit modules; installing a floor part on which the unit modules are seated; positioning connection plates on top of the floor part; connecting shear keys to the floor part through the connection plates; installing a first-floor unit module by coupling the columns of the first-floor unit module to the shear keys; installing the connection plates on the top surfaces of the columns of the first-floor unit module, and then coupling shear keys thereto; mounting a second-floor unit module onto the shear keys of the first-floor unit module; installing topmost connection plates on the top surfaces of the columns of the second-floor unit module; and installing and fixing wires which pass through from the topmost connection plates to the columns and up to the floor part.
